Earlier this week, the Alberta Colleges Athletic Conference (ACAC) announced that Chase Heat alum Dylan Handel (2021-22) of the Concordia University of Edmonton Thunder was selected as the 2024-2025 ACAC Men’s Hockey Rookie of the Year. 

Handel has been a force of nature in his rookie season, making an immediate impact for the Thunder. The talented forward from Beaumont, Alta., recorded an impressive 38 points in the regular season. He continued his dominance in the playoffs, adding 10 points in the quarter and semi final rounds, proving to be a key contributor to the Thunder’s success. Known for his exceptional playmaking ability, Handel has earned the number-one spot in the ACAC in points this season. 

“Dylan has had an incredible rookie season, stepping up in key moments and proving himself as a top talent in this league,” said Nate MacLellan, Concordia University of Edmonton’s Athletic Director. “His work ethic and skill set have made an immediate impact on our program, and we’re excited to see what the future holds for him.” 

Handel was also named to the ACAC’s All-Conference First Team. His dedication and skill have set the tone for what promises to be a remarkable collegiate hockey career.  Off the ice, Handel is pursuing his Bachelor of Management.

In his lone season with the Heat, the Beaumont, Alta., native had 35 points in 31 games, then added another three points in seven playoff contests.
